What Is a Stair Lift?

Stairs may be among the most difficult and hazardous locations in your home. The good news is, there are actually methods that can easily allow your loved one or even you to remain at home and be actually self-sufficient for longer and also a stair lift could be a good benefit for individuals dealing with mobility problems, those using a walker or people in a wheelchair
And so, what essentially is a stair lift? A stair lift is an useful tool that can assist you to become mobile and it brings you down and up the stairs, permitting you to move around in your house easily and do activities that you would certainly be unable to perform otherwise.
A stair lift is essentially an automated seat that assists to lift you down and up the staircases. A track or rail is typically mounted to the stairway treads as well as a seat or perhaps a hauling system is attached to the track. In Toole County, you can get on the chair or the platform and also the chair slides along the path enabling you move up and also down the stairs. You also have models where you can use your wheelchair on the stair lift as well as these are known as platform lifts.

Types of Stair Lifts

There are various forms of stair lifts such as:

Stair Lifts for Straight Stairs

If your residence comes with a straight staircase, then a stair lift which operates along a straight track or rail is normally one of the most popular kind of stair lift. These oftentimes have drop-down or perhaps set seats that are simply affixed. The setup of a stair lift in a straight staircase might come to be a problem if the staircases are way too thin. In case your staircase is mainly straight yet it has an arc up on top, then you may opt for a straight stair lift along with a bridging platform that assists the lift to reach the landing better. Normally, straight stair lifts are the least pricey as well as easiest to set up.

Stair Lifts for Curved Stairs

If your stairs are curved, then you must set up a curved stair lift. These are a lot more intricate compared to straight stair lifts and they need curved trackways to accommodate the exact shape of the staircase. Usually, curved stair lifts are much more costly.

Standing Stair Lifts

If your staircase is particularly considerably narrow and it will not go with a seated stair lift, then a standing stair lift is best. However, you should ensure that you have sufficient clearance in the stairs plusthat it is high enough to accommodate you when you’re standing up. Standing stair lifts are particularly beneficial for people having problems flexing their legs. Some standing stair lift styles also have a little ledge that allows you to hold on to your balance. However, standing stair lift might not be suitable for all people, particularly if you don’t have the strength to stand up for a few mins or even if you are susceptible to getting light-headed.

Wheelchair and Platform Stair Lifts

Wheelchair inclined platform wheelchair lift or “IPL” Is a lift that is connected to your stairs. It transports mobility devices up and down the stairs rather than a detached machine like an elevator or a vertical stairlift. Some platforms might fold against the wall, while others remain fixed. Options depend on your requirements as well as your house. Many inclined platform lifts come with the option for a remote to call for the platform to the landing area/position of their preference. Inclined platform lifts involve adequate head clearance, stairway area, and landing space at the base of the stairway.
Incline wheelchair lifts are an excellent alternative for those who do not like to move on and off their wheelchair in order to go up and down the stairs. It is an ideal approach to improve accessibility around stairs. This is an ideal choice for individuals that do not have the space for or the resources for an elevator or a vertical platform lift in their house.

  • Enables an individual in a wheelchair to get up as well as descend stairs without having to move from mobility device or mobility scooter
  •  Utilizes a platform that flights backwards and forwards the stairways
  • For both interior and exterior
  • Folds up out of the way when not in use
  • Has safety stop indicators & battery back-up

Both are reputable and safe for wheelchairs and also users.

Outdoor Or Exterior Stair Lifts

These kinds of stair lifts are normally set up outside on stairs that go to your front door or on steps leading to your back yard or even garden. Outside stair lifts are generally the same as straight or curved stair lifts that are used indoors; however, these are generally made with weather-proof components.

Cost of Stair Lifts in the Sweet Grass, Montana and the United States

Stair lifts are extremely personalized and tailored in line with your needs and the kind of stairs in your house, and so the costs vary significantly. Even so, the expense of base equipments in the 59484 area starts from approximately $3,000-$5,000. And, there are numerous details that affect this base cost like the length of the rail needed, if the staircase is actually bent, a motor upgrade, seating upgrade, folding chair and foot pedal, swivel seat and type of electrical power.
